#1cd150 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1cd150 is composed of 11% red, 82%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 61.7%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 137.2 degrees, a saturation of 76.4% and a lightness of 46.5%. #1cd150 color hex could be obtained by blending #38ffa0 with #00a300.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#1cd150

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#effdf3 is the lightest one.
